Pain of reality

7 1 1
                                    

The plate feels heavy and heavier until it falls out of their hand
A shatter and solid break
The stopping of car brakes
Time keeps running but freezes in the moment of pain
Reality wraps around an arm like a snake smothering the vein
This heart is heavy with reality
These feet are bleeding from the glass of the plate
Every memory is running wild through the forest and the birds are singing the story
Sinking down to the ground with their arm to their chest they scream and cry.
It was just to heavy of a burden to carry tonight.
Yet, they will stand again, and know the kind of pain reality sometimes brings.
But they cannot be whole until the one they love comes back home, or until the plates pieces are glued back from someone who cares for their well being.
